London

London offers a diverse cultural tapestry, from its world-class theaters in the West End to its rich array of museums and galleries, such as the British Museum and Tate Modern. The city's bustling streets are home to a vibrant mix of cultures and cuisines, making London a dynamic and cosmopolitan destination for travelers and residents alike.

Metropolitan City of Rome Capital

Rome is a treasure trove of ancient landmarks, including the Colosseum, Roman Forum, and the iconic Pantheon. The Vatican City, an independent enclave within Rome, is home to St. Peter's Basilica and the Sistine Chapel, making it the spiritual center of Catholicism. Beyond its historical significance, Rome offers delectable Italian cuisine, charming piazzas, and a vibrant street life that beckons visitors to explore its timeless beauty and soak in its rich heritage.
